Page MenuHomeFreeBSD

arm: Remove an unneeded isb from the generic timer
Needs ReviewPublic

Authored by andrew on Mar 6 2025, 6:11 PM.
Tags
None
Referenced Files
F160306988: D49261.id151968.diff
Tue, Jun 23, 2:43 AM
Unknown Object (File)
Sat, Jun 20, 10:09 PM
Unknown Object (File)
Sat, Jun 20, 8:45 AM
Unknown Object (File)
Thu, Jun 18, 1:03 AM
Unknown Object (File)
Sat, Jun 13, 5:34 AM
Unknown Object (File)
Mon, Jun 8, 8:09 AM
Unknown Object (File)
Sun, May 31, 3:17 AM
Unknown Object (File)
Apr 29 2026, 10:36 AM
Subscribers

Details

Reviewers
None
Group Reviewers
ARM
arm64
Summary

This is needed to synchronise a read of the timer register with an
earlier memory read to signal the register needs to be read. As this
doesn't appear to be the case on FreeBSD we can remove the barrier.

Sponsored by: Arm Ltd

Diff Detail

Repository
rG FreeBSD src repository
Lint
Lint Skipped
Unit
Tests Skipped
Build Status
Buildable 62795
Build 59679: arc lint + arc unit